Anandapuram Population - Srikakulam, Andhra Pradesh
Anandapuram is a large village located in Ganguvarisigadam Mandal of Srikakulam district, Andhra Pradesh with total 561 families residing. The Anandapuram village has population of 2402 of which 1225 are males while 1177 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Anandapuram village population of children with age 0-6 is 260 which makes up 10.82 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Anandapuram village is 961 which is lower than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Anandapuram as per census is 871, lower than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Anandapuram village has lower liter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Anandapuram village was 51.31 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Anandapuram Male literacy stands at 61.79 % while female literacy rate was 40.53 %.

Anandapuram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 561 | - | - |
Population | 2,402 | 1,225 | 1,177 |
Child (0-6) | 260 | 139 | 121 |
Schedule Caste | 63 | 31 | 32 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 51.31 % | 61.79 % | 40.53 % |
Total Workers | 1,181 | 639 | 542 |
Main Worker | 566 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 615 | 308 | 307 |
